What Happens During a Professional Vocal Recording Session?

Walking into a recording studio for the first time can be exciting—and a little intimidating. Many artists know they want a great sounding song but aren't always sure what happens once the recording session begins.

1. Session Setup & Preparation

A productive session starts before the microphone is even turned on.

We organize the project, import your instrumental, set the session tempo, label tracks, and make sure everything is ready before recording begins. Taking a few minutes to prepare keeps the session moving efficiently and gives you more time to focus on your performance.

2. Building the Perfect Headphone Mix

One of the most overlooked parts of recording is the headphone mix.

If your vocals are too loud, too quiet, or the beat doesn't feel right, it can affect your confidence and performance. We work with every artist to create a comfortable headphone mix so they can hear themselves clearly and perform naturally.

3. Recording the Lead Vocal

Once everything feels right, it's time to record.

Instead of expecting perfection on the first take, we focus on capturing multiple performances with the right emotion, energy, and delivery. Sometimes the first take has the best feeling. Other times the magic happens after you've settled into the song.

Our goal isn't just technical accuracy—it's capturing a performance people will connect with.

4. Adding Layers That Bring the Song to Life

After the lead vocal is complete, we begin building the record.

Depending on the style of music, this can include:

  • Vocal doubles

  • Harmonies

  • Ad-libs

  • Background vocals

  • Creative vocal effects

These layers add depth, excitement, and personality to your music while helping important moments stand out.

5. Comping, Cleanup & Final Creative Touches

The final recording stage is where everything comes together.

We combine the strongest parts of each take into one polished vocal performance, clean up unwanted noise, tighten timing where needed, and add the final creative details that prepare the song for mixing.

A great recording makes the mixing process smoother and leads to a better final result.

A Lesson We've Learned After Thousands of Sessions

One thing we've noticed over the years is that the artists who leave happiest aren't always the most experienced—they're usually the most prepared.

Coming in with lyrics organized, knowing the song structure, getting enough rest, and trusting the recording process almost always leads to stronger performances.

Some artists finish a song in an hour. Others take multiple sessions to capture exactly what they're looking for. Neither approach is wrong. The goal is creating a record you're proud to release.
